Solution for -2(3x-2)+18x=2(3x+16)-4 equation:


Simplifying
-2(3x + -2) + 18x = 2(3x + 16) + -4

Reorder the terms:
-2(-2 + 3x) + 18x = 2(3x + 16) + -4
(-2 * -2 + 3x * -2) + 18x = 2(3x + 16) + -4
(4 + -6x) + 18x = 2(3x + 16) + -4

Combine like terms: -6x + 18x = 12x
4 + 12x = 2(3x + 16) + -4

Reorder the terms:
4 + 12x = 2(16 + 3x) + -4
4 + 12x = (16 * 2 + 3x * 2) + -4
4 + 12x = (32 + 6x) + -4

Reorder the terms:
4 + 12x = 32 + -4 + 6x

Combine like terms: 32 + -4 = 28
4 + 12x = 28 + 6x

Solving
4 + 12x = 28 + 6x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-6x' to each side of the equation.
4 + 12x + -6x = 28 + 6x + -6x

Combine like terms: 12x + -6x = 6x
4 + 6x = 28 + 6x + -6x

Combine like terms: 6x + -6x = 0
4 + 6x = 28 + 0
4 + 6x = 28

Add '-4' to each side of the equation.
4 + -4 + 6x = 28 + -4

Combine like terms: 4 + -4 = 0
0 + 6x = 28 + -4
6x = 28 + -4

Combine like terms: 28 + -4 = 24
6x = 24

Divide each side by '6'.
x = 4

Simplifying
x = 4
